Bottle. Pours a hazy golden body with a thin white head. Sweet somewhat cloying with apple notes, light tart notes, candy flavored apple tones. Sweet and slightly citric. Not so much for me.

Bottle. Pours a gold color with a foamy white head. Taste is of tart apples, floral and some wheat. Reminds me of apple juice or a cider. Tart and a little sour. Slightly sweet, but not as sweet as I had imagined it would be. Similar aroma. Nice, but not as good as their other offerings.
